Pug Dog Price in Kolkata
The cost of a pug in Kolkata can vary widely depending on several factors. Pug puppies can range from INR 10,000 to INR 50,000 or more, while adult pugs may be priced anywhere from INR 5,000 to INR 30,000 or higher. Adopting a pug can be more affordable, with fees typically ranging from INR 5,000 to INR 15,000.

Factors That Affect Pug Dog Price in Kolkata
Several factors can influence the price of pugs in Kolkata. These include the age of the dog, its pedigree and bloodline, coat color and quality, gender, physical attributes, location of the breeder, and health and medical history.
For example, a pug puppy from a champion bloodline with a rare coat color will likely be more expensive than an adult pug with no known pedigree. Additionally, pugs with specific physical attributes, such as a more prominent snout or a healthier physique, may command a higher price.

Tips for Choosing a Reputable Pug Breeder in Kolkata
When choosing a pug breeder in Kolkata, it’s important to do your due diligence to avoid unethical sellers who may be running puppy mills or engaging in other shady practices. Some tips for finding a reputable pug breeder include:
- Researching breeders online and reading reviews from past customers
- Asking for references and contacting other people who have bought pugs from the breeder
- Visiting the breeder in person to see the facilities and meet the dogs
- Asking the breeder questions about their breeding practices, such as how often they breed their dogs and how they ensure the health and well-being of the puppies
- Looking for warning signs of an unethical breeder, such as overcrowded or unsanitary conditions, dogs with health problems or behavioral issues, or sellers who are unwilling to answer your questions or provide documentation about the dog’s pedigree and health history?
Additional Expenses to Consider When Buying a Pug Dog in Kolkata
In addition to the cost of the dog itself, there are several other expenses to consider when buying a pug in Kolkata. These include food and treats, grooming and bathing, veterinary care, and training and obedience classes. Be sure to factor these expenses into your budget before purchasing to ensure you can afford to provide your pug with the care and attention it needs.
Pros and Cons of Owning a Pug Dog
While pugs can be wonderful pets, owning one has some drawbacks. Some potential benefits of owning a pug include its affectionate and playful nature, low exercise needs, and adaptability to different living situations. However, pugs are also prone to specific health problems, such as respiratory and eye problems, and may require extra care and attention to stay healthy.
FAQs About Pug Dog
General Information
What is a pug dog?
A pug dog is a small breed of dog with a short, wrinkled face, and a curled tail. They are known for their affectionate and playful nature.
What is the lifespan of a pug dog?
The lifespan of a pug dog is around 12 to 15 years.
How big do pug dogs get?
Pug dogs are small breeds that usually weigh between 14 and 18 pounds and are about 10 to 14 inches tall.
What are the different types of pug dogs?
There are two main types of pug dogs – the fawn pug and the black pug.
Are pug dogs good pets?
Yes, pug dogs make great pets as they are playful, affectionate, and loyal.
Do pug dogs shed a lot?
Yes, pug dogs are moderate shedders and require regular grooming.
What is the personality of a pug dog?
Pug dogs are known for their fun-loving, affectionate, and social nature. They are great with children and make excellent companions.
Are pug dogs easy to train?
Pug dogs can be challenging to train due to their stubborn nature. Consistent training and positive reinforcement are necessary.
Care and Maintenance
How often should I groom my pug dog?
Pug dogs should be groomed at least once weekly to keep their coats clean and free from tangles.
What is the best way to groom a pug dog?
To groom a pug dog, brush its coat using a soft-bristled brush, clean its wrinkles, and trim its nails regularly.
How often should I bathe my pug dog?
Pug dogs should be bathed monthly to keep them clean and fresh.
How much exercise do pug dogs need?
Pug dogs require moderate exercises, such as daily walks and playtime. However, they should not be over-exercised due to their short snouts.
What is the best diet for pug dogs?
Pug dogs should be fed a balanced diet high in protein and low in fat to prevent obesity.
How often should I feed my pug dog?
Pug dogs should be fed twice daily, with 1 to 1.5 cups of food daily.
Can pug dogs eat human food?
Some human foods can be harmful to pug dogs, such as chocolate, garlic, and onions. It is best to stick to a balanced dog food diet.
Do pug dogs have health issues?
Yes, pug dogs are prone to health issues such as breathing problems, eye problems, and obesity. Regular vet check-ups are necessary.

Pug Dog Breeding
What is the average litter size of pug dogs?
The average litter size of pug dogs is around 4 to 6 puppies.
How often can pug dogs breed?
Pug dogs should only breed once a year to prevent health issues.
What are the health risks associated with breeding pug dogs?
Breeding pug dogs can lead to health issues such as breathing problems and hip dysplasia. It is essential to breed responsibly.
Should I get a pug dog from a breeder or adopt one from a shelter?
Both options have their advantages and disadvantages. Adopting a pug dog from a shelter can save a life and may be more affordable, while getting a pug dog from a breeder may provide more assurance of the dog’s breed and health history.
